## Tuning

The receipt mailer (Almsgate) batches donation receipts and sends through the Thornquay relay. On-call: if the queue backs up, resist the urge to crank batch size — the relay rate-limits per connection, and bigger batches just mean bigger retries. Scale worker count first, then shorten the flush interval. Dedupe window must stay longer than the retry horizon or donors get duplicate receipts, which generates tickets. All knobs live in one place and are read at worker start. Current production values follow.

tuning table, kajop-yafof:
QUOTAS = {
    "wenath": 10,
    "ulaael": 5,
}

Subject: New Subscription Tier — Briefing Before Launch

Team,

We launch the Meridian Plus tier on the first of next month. It sits between Standard and Enterprise, priced at a 40% premium over Standard, bundling the Skyloft analytics module and priority support. Branch managers: train front-line staff this week, update signage, and do not discount below list during the launch window. Pilot results from the Greywick branch were strong — 11% upgrade rate. The commercial intent behind this tier is summarised in the note below.

board note of yahig-bafog: Zorvanek Partners plans to lower the Jorox list price by 61.2 percent in October. The pricing group signed off on a budget of $141.0 million for Project Gormir. The renewal with Olidorax Group closes at $453.7 million a year, 11.6 percent below the last contract. Project Casok slips by six weeks because of the tooling delay.

## Document Transport — Merrowgate Office Move

Scope: relocation of contract files from the Aldwyn Street office to the new Pellam Row site. Boxes are numbered, sealed, and listed on the master manifest held by the office manager. No box leaves without a manifest check. Courier firm: Bryndale Movers, single run, Thursday. Hand-over is restricted; the confidential instruction appears below:

handover note for tawep-kahof: the tammir silwyn courier leaves the druox ralael kelys drumir sormir olidor julmir sorael ledger at gate 4573 under passcode 562512